diff options
author | Eileen M. Uchitelle <eileencodes@users.noreply.github.com> | 2017-01-27 14:41:23 -0500 |
---|---|---|
committer | GitHub <noreply@github.com> | 2017-01-27 14:41:23 -0500 |
commit | 826396ca6c099c0ff11d8134b5c8bc26fae36eed (patch) | |
tree | 0a099e893a51fb20387c5ac5b29eda3e0adfed3f | |
parent | 313bf87f37a8219124d1adbf42d3e4494c5c06a9 (diff) | |
parent | 451320c850b4de68592a42be066c51e06fe19f44 (diff) | |
download | rails-826396ca6c099c0ff11d8134b5c8bc26fae36eed.tar.gz rails-826396ca6c099c0ff11d8134b5c8bc26fae36eed.tar.bz2 rails-826396ca6c099c0ff11d8134b5c8bc26fae36eed.zip |
Merge pull request #27820 from metaskills/mater-sqlserveryml
Modernize SQL Server database YAML for Linux/vNext.
-rw-r--r-- | railties/lib/rails/generators/rails/app/templates/config/databases/sqlserver.yml | 25 |
1 files changed, 4 insertions, 21 deletions
diff --git a/railties/lib/rails/generators/rails/app/templates/config/databases/sqlserver.yml b/railties/lib/rails/generators/rails/app/templates/config/databases/sqlserver.yml index c223d6bc62..a21555e573 100644 --- a/railties/lib/rails/generators/rails/app/templates/config/databases/sqlserver.yml +++ b/railties/lib/rails/generators/rails/app/templates/config/databases/sqlserver.yml @@ -1,4 +1,4 @@ -# SQL Server (2005 or higher recommended) +# SQL Server (2012 or higher recommended) # # Install the adapters and driver # gem install tiny_tds @@ -8,29 +8,12 @@ # gem 'tiny_tds' # gem 'activerecord-sqlserver-adapter' # -# You should make sure freetds is configured correctly first. -# freetds.conf contains host/port/protocol_versions settings. -# http://freetds.schemamania.org/userguide/freetdsconf.htm -# -# A typical Microsoft server -# [mssql] -# host = mssqlserver.yourdomain.com -# port = 1433 -# tds version = 7.1 - -# If you can connect with "tsql -S servername", your basic FreeTDS installation is working. -# 'man tsql' for more info -# Set timeout to a larger number if valid queries against a live db fail -# default: &default adapter: sqlserver encoding: utf8 - pool: <%%= ENV.fetch("RAILS_MAX_THREADS") { 5 } %> - reconnect: false - username: <%= app_name %> - password: - timeout: 25 - dataserver: from_freetds.conf + username: sa + password: <%= ENV['SA_PASSWORD'] %> + host: localhost development: <<: *default |